How to Choose a Plumber in Houma

Finding the right plumber in Terrebonne County means looking beyond a quick online search. Start with proper licensing through the Louisiana State Plumbing Board—any legitimate contractor should readily provide their license number. Insurance matters just as much here, where crawl spaces stay damp year-round and older pier-and-beam foundations create unique access challenges.

Ask specifically about experience with Houma's common issues: hard water mineral buildup, galvanized pipe corrosion in mid-century homes, and the occasional flooding that strains sump pumps and drainage systems. Local knowledge saves time. A plumber who has worked on Bayou Cane homes understands the soil shifting that cracks sewer lines, while someone familiar with downtown Houma knows the quirks of century-old commercial plumbing.

Check reviews from actual Terrebonne Parish customers, not just generic ratings. Look for mentions of punctuality, cleanup, and whether the company explains options before charging. Transparent pricing beats suspiciously low estimates that balloon once work begins.

What to Expect from a Plumbing Visit in Houma

A professional plumbing visit follows a clear pattern that protects your home and your budget. When your plumber arrives, they should inspect the problem area, ask about symptoms you've noticed, and explain their diagnostic process before touching tools.

For most service calls, expect them to check water pressure, examine visible piping for corrosion or leaks, and use specialized cameras for sewer line inspections when needed. In Houma's older neighborhoods, they may recommend water quality testing since mineral content varies block by block.

You'll receive a written estimate with labor and material breakdowns. Good plumbers in Terrebonne County explain whether a repair solves the immediate issue or if replacement prevents bigger problems down the road. They'll also tell you how long the work takes and what access they need to your home or yard.

After completion, reputable professionals test everything, clean their work area, and walk you through what was done. Many offer maintenance tips specific to Louisiana's climate—like insulating outdoor spigots before rare freezes or managing humidity around toilet seals.

What causes low water pressure in Houma homes?

Common culprits include mineral buildup from hard water, corroded galvanized pipes in older homes, hidden leaks, and municipal supply issues. A professional diagnosis identifies whether the problem is localized to one fixture or affects your entire system.

Are tankless water heaters worth it in Louisiana's climate?

Tankless systems often perform well here due to mild groundwater temperatures, providing endless hot water with lower energy costs. However, hard water requires periodic descaling maintenance to protect the heat exchanger and maintain efficiency.

How do I prevent drain clogs in my Houma kitchen?

Avoid pouring grease down drains even with garbage disposals. Use drain screens, run hot water after each use, and schedule annual professional cleaning. Louisiana's humid climate also accelerates organic buildup, making routine maintenance more valuable than reactive snaking.
